American Flyer 1946-1966 were the classic toy trains and accessories developed by A. C. Gilbert Co. These model "S-Gauge" trains ran on two rail track, with smoke, choo-choo, rail sounds, and much more "realistic appearance". While building my new American Flyer Train Layout in Minnesota.
